"Forests are the lungs of our land," said Franklin Delano Roosevelt. Twenty years ago, the world’s lungs were diseased. Roughly half of all the planet’s once-luxuriant tropical forests had been felled and the further deterioration of the Earth’s green spaces seemed【C1】________.
Over time countries【C2】________a "forest transition curve". They start in【C3】________with the land covered in trees. As they get richer, they fell the forest and the curve drops sharply until it reach-es a low point when people decide to【C4】________whatever they have left. Then the curve rises as reforestation【C5】________At almost every point along the【C6】________, countries are now doing better: deforested are【C7】________down less; reforesters are【C8】________more.
This matters to everyone because of the extraordinary【C9】________that tropical forests make to reducing carbon emissions. Trees are carbon【C10】________. If you fell and burn them, you【C11】________carbon into the atmosphere. If you let them【C12】________they store carbon away in their trunks for centuries. Despite decades of【C13】________, tropical forests are still【C14】________about a fifth of emissions from fossil fuels each year.
Encouraging countries to plant trees (or【C15】________them from logging) is by far the most【C16】________way of reducing greenhouse-gas emissions.【C17】________Brazil had kept on felling trees as rapidly as it was cutting them【C18】________in 2005, it would, by 2013, have put an extra 3.2 billion tonnes of car-bon dioxide into the atmosphere. As a way of【C19】________the environment, protecting trees is hard to beat. It is in everyone’s interest to find out which forest policies work—and【C20】________them.
【C2】
选项
A、ignore
B、trace
C、transfer
D、modify
答案
B
解析
此处需要一个动词,表示各国对于forest transition curve“森林转变曲线”所采取的行为。下文提及各国森林面积的变化都遵循了一定的规律,因此选B项trace“追寻……的轨迹”。文中并未提及各国森林的发展与曲线不一致,排除A项ignore“忽视”。文中也未提及各国对曲线的“转换”和“修改”,故排除C项transfer“转换”和D项modify“修改”。
